Red Hat Urges Supreme Court to Address Difficulties Posed By Patents to Software

Publication:Carolina NewswireDate:Oct 01 2009

Advertisement
In the brief, Red Hat explains the practical problems of software patents to software developers. The brief, filed in the Bilski case, asks the Supreme Court to adopt the lower court's machine-or-transformation test and to make clear that it excludes software from patentability.
